Abstract

The templated electrodeposition of 200 nm diameter nanowires of the argentic oxynitrate Ag(Ag3O4)2NO3 phase is reported. Their high surface-to-volume ratio and the high average oxidation state of Ag make these wires promising candidates for nanoscale redox processes in which both a high volumetric charge density and a high discharge rate are required. The antibiotic activity of these nanowires was demonstrated by inhibiting the growth of Bacillus cereus bacteria.
